Codeigniter Application Flow Chart

  1. The index.php serves as the front controller, initializing the base
    resources needed to run CodeIgniter.
  2. The Router examines the HTTP request to determine what should be done
    with it.
  3. If a cache file exists, it is sent directly to the browser, bypassing
    the normal system execution.
  4. Security. Before the application controller is loaded, the HTTP
    request and any user submitted data are filtered for security.
  5. The Controller loads the model, core libraries, helpers, and any
    other resources needed to process the specific request.
  6. The finalized View is rendered then sent to the web browser to be
    seen. If caching is enabled, the view is cached first so that on
    subsequent requests it can be served.
